Analysis of React Complex Tree

Overall verdict

  • React Complex Tree is a solid, headless React library for building tree-view UI components, offering strong accessibility support, drag-and-drop, multi-selection, and search out of the box, while giving developers full control over styling and rendering. It's a good choice for developers who need a robust, unstyled tree component without reinventing complex interaction logic.

Why this product is good

  • Headless design gives full control over styling and markup, making it easy to integrate with any design system or CSS framework
  • Built-in accessibility (ARIA-compliant, keyboard navigation) saves significant development time
  • Supports advanced features like drag-and-drop reordering, multi-selection, and renaming out of the box
  • Actively maintained with good documentation and TypeScript support
  • Flexible data model that supports both controlled and uncontrolled tree state management
  • Free and open-source with no licensing costs

Recommended for

  • Developers building file explorers, folder structures, or nested navigation menus
  • Teams that need a customizable tree component that matches their existing design system
  • Projects requiring accessible, keyboard-navigable tree interfaces
  • Applications needing drag-and-drop reordering of hierarchical data
  • TypeScript-based React projects seeking type-safe tree components
  • Developers who prefer headless UI libraries over pre-styled component kits
